The 5th mRNA-Based Therapeutics Summit Europe was the leading European forum dedicated to accelerating the safe, scalable, and clinically impactful development of mRNA-based medicines across oncology, rare diseases, infectious disease, and beyond. Attendees gained actionable insights into mRNA design, delivery innovation, manufacturing scale-up, and evolving regulatory expectations that were shaping the next generation of RNA therapeutics.
This interactive meeting united global leaders in mRNA R&D, CMC, Regulatory Affairs, Clinical Development, and Business Strategy to address the field’s toughest challenges: broadening mRNA’s scope beyond vaccines, unlocking targeted and tissue-specific delivery, overcoming CMC and stability hurdles in saRNA and circRNA, and restoring investor confidence in RNA’s therapeutic promise.
Alongside the brand-new Gene Editing Focus Day, key sessions uncovered the next-generation delivery systems (targeted LNPs, polymerics, and VLPs), chemically synthesised mRNA, manufacturing innovation, integration of AI into mRNA design, and translational strategies to bring novel RNA products into the clinic with speed, safety, and scalability.
